When will you issue dividends?
▼
As a startup company, LiquidPiston does not currently pay dividends. We reinvest any profits realized into research, product development, and company-building. Management's objective is to steadily increase company value, with a goal of achieving a liquidity event via an M&A transaction or IPO which will provide a good return to our investors. Any of these options would likely take some time (several years) before being possible outcomes.

How do I sell my shares?
▼
We are a privately held company, and the shares are illiquid until there is a liquidity event. In general, this may consist of a sale of the company, an IPO, or dividend payments. Any of these options would likely take some time (several years) before being possible outcomes.

What is your strategy?
▼
Our strategy is to serve DoD applications as initial markets which can serve as a launch pad for similar products serving larger commercial markets in the future.
How has my investment grown?
▼
The share price has increased from $0.27 per share in 2016 to $11.50 per share in the fall of 2024 (the last time that we sold shares).
